Subject: DR drill this Thursday — Gallerytone app

Hi,

This Thursday we're running the quarterly disaster-recovery drill for Gallerytone, the audio-guide app used by the Harrowfen Museum pilot. You'll simulate a full loss of the primary region: restore the exhibit-content database from the nightly snapshot and bring up the playback API in the standby cluster. Timebox it to two hours and log each step in the drill notes. The snapshot archive is encrypted, and you'll need the recovery passphrase below to open it.

vault phrase of fafop-hahop = ralys-kasion-normir-belix-silys-fendor

// Fixture for the FableForge test-data factory.
// Heads up, support folks: this builds a fake tenant with three users
// and one expired subscription, so don't panic when billing checks fail —
// that's intentional. FableForge seeds deterministic data, so reruns are safe.
// The factory pulls templates from the staging catalog, which needs auth.
// Use the bearer token below when running locally.

login token, yajeg-fawif: eyJhbGciOiJIUzI1NiIsInR5cCI6IkpXVCJ9.eyJzdWIiOiIEdPQYnZXaZIn0.HSRTnYZBx0Qc

Flagging this for support visibility since you'll field the fallout: this change rewires the Glacebox tile cache to evict by rendered-byte cost rather than entry count, which means dense urban tiles get evicted sooner than sparse ones. Users may notice brief re-render flicker when panning back to recently viewed areas; that's expected, not a regression. Please confirm the runbook reflects the new eviction semantics before this merges. One more request: verify the defaults below match what staging was load-tested with.

tuning table, kawep-tawif:
CAPS = {
    "olidor": 80,
    "belion": 7,
    "quenys": 225,
    "druox": 839,
    "fraath": 482,
}

## Changed defaults

Heads up: the Ledgerline tax-rate lookup cache now defaults to a 15-minute TTL instead of 24 hours. Turns out rates in the Veldt County sandbox were going stale mid-demo, which was embarrassing. Eviction is now LRU rather than FIFO, and the cache warms on boot. If you're reviewing, check that nothing hardcodes the old TTL. The new defaults land as follows.

deployment values, bajop-taweg:
holwyn:
  log_level: debug
  metrics_host: metrics.holwyn.zemvarsys.internal
  pool_size: 32